The CDC recently released new guidance for the general public regarding mask-wearing and quarantining for individuals who have received both doses of the COVID-19 vaccine. This new guidance is important for employers whose employees are working in-person and for employers in certain industries who may have fully vaccinated employees.
No quarantine required for fully vaccinated individuals
Individuals who are fully vaccinated and who are subsequently exposed to COVID-19 are no longer required to quarantine if certain criteria are met. The criteria are: (1) the individual is fully vaccinated and at least two weeks have passed since he or she received their second dose of the vaccine; (2) less than three months have passed since he or she received the last dose of the vaccine; and (3) he or she has remained asymptomatic since the COVID-19 exposure.
